GL Dimensions Query
This program lets you query dimension analysis details on sales orders.
Exploring
This program can't be run standalone and is accessed from the following program(s):
-
Sales Order Query
From the Dimension Query option in the Query menu.
Dimension accounting uses a standard chart of accounts for all segments of the business, which typically only consists of the natural account (i.e. the Ledger Code Details section of the GL structure definition).
All other attributes required for the analysis of financial data, are configured as dimensions.
Dimension categories are reporting levels that are defined according to the unique requirements of your business.
For example:
If your business wants to report financial data per branch, then you would create a Branch dimension category.
Dimension codes are reporting units that are configured against a dimension category (i.e. reporting level).
For example:
If your business wants to report financial data per branch, and your have branches in various cities, then each of these cities will be created as a dimension code.
To simplify the recording of dimensions against transactions, we suggest that you define default dimension codes against master data elements.
If a master data element forms part of a transaction, SYSPRO pre-populates the dimensions based on the defaults defined, resulting in minimal operator interaction.
Starting
To use this program, the following setup option(s) must be configured appropriately:
Setup Options > General Ledger Integration > General Ledger Codes
-
Dimension analysis
-
When this is defined as Transaction entry level:
Transactions are tagged with dimensions when posted in the sub module.
Sub-module tables will not be tagged with dimension codes.
-
When this is defined as GL entry level:
Transactions are tagged with dimensions when posted to the ledger.
-
-
Integration level
We recommend that the Integration level of all ledger codes you want included in Dimension Analysis is defined as Control account in detail.
You can secure this feature by implementing a range of controls against the affected programs. Although not all these controls are applicable to each feature, they include the following:
-
You restrict operator access to dimension codes using the Operator Maintenance program.
Select the Configure hyperlink at the Dimension analysis section (within the Security tab) to maintain access control options using the Dimension Analysis Security program.
-
You can restrict operator access to programs by assigning them to groups and applying access control against the group (configured using the Operator Groups program).
-
You can restrict operator access to programs by assigning them to roles and applying access control against the role (configured using the Role Management program).
The following configuration options in SYSPRO may affect processing within this program or feature, including whether certain fields and options are accessible.
To use this feature, the following setup option(s) must be enabled/defined:
Setup Options > General Ledger Integration > General Ledger Codes
-
Dimension analysis
This must be defined for every sub-module listed.
-
Integration level
Solving
Why don't you drop us a line with some useful information we can add here?
Using
-
Columns in a listview are sometimes hidden by default. You can reinstate them using the Field Chooser option from the context-sensitive menu (displayed by right-clicking a header column header in the listview). Select and drag the required column to a position in the listview header.
-
Fields on a pane are sometimes removed by default. You can reinstate them using the Field Selector option from the context-sensitive menu (displayed by right-clicking any field in the pane). Select and drag the required fields onto the pane.
The captions for fields are also sometimes hidden. You can select the Show Captions option from the context-sensitive menu to see a list of them. Click on the relevant caption to reinstate it to the form.
If the Show Captions option is grayed out, it means no captions are hidden for that form.
-
Press Ctrl+F1 within a listview or form to view a complete list of functions available.
Referencing
This lets you search for and select the sales order for which you want to view the dimension details per transaction.
| Field | Description |
|---|---|
|
Dimension entry |
This indicates the dimension entry number generated for the sales order transaction. |
|
Control account |
This indicates whether the tagged ledger account is a control account. |
|
GL code |
This indicates the ledger code that has been tagged on the sales order transaction. |
|
Description |
This indicates the description of the tagged ledger code. |
|
Total amount |
This indicates the total amount of the sales order. |
This pane displays the invoice number generated from the sales order and the sales order lines.
| Field | Description |
|---|---|
|
Stock code |
This indicates the stock code on the sales order line. |
|
Description |
This indicates the description of the stock code. |
|
Order quantity |
This indicates the order quantity per sales order line. |
|
Shipped quantity |
This indicates the shipped quantity per sales order line. |
|
Price |
This indicates the price per sales order line. |
| Field | Description |
|---|---|
|
GL code |
This indicates the ledger code that has been tagged on the sales order transaction. |
|
Dimension category |
This indicates the dimension category that has been applied to the sales order transaction. |
|
Dimension code |
This indicates the dimension code that has been applied to the sales order transaction. |
|
Total amount |
This indicates the total amount per ledger code. |
Copyright © 2025 SYSPRO PTY Ltd.